more secure world. - Raytheon is seeking a motivated 1st shift
Mechanical/Metrology Engineer to fill key Maintenance, Repair and
Engineering support role within the Metrology & Test Equipment
Maintenance (MTEM) Department, located in Andover MA. This position
will support production maintenance needs, as well as support the
dimensional metrology laboratory. Candidate must be able to
effectively operate in a high tempo operations environment and
capable of multi-tasking and prioritizing complex activities, often
with actions requiring coordination across multiple support areas.
What You Will Do
- Support manufacturing floor to investigate mechanical test
equipment issues.
- Create/Update CAD drawings to implement improvements of test
equipment to enhance performance of work area and mitigate
equipment structural fatigue.
- Provide support interpreting fixture drawing features and
tolerances leading to hardware verification.
- Support the Metrology Lab with the Coordinate Measuring Machine
(CMM) for complex measurements to verify conformance of parts to
specifications.
- Assist Technicians and Customers with qualification of new or
revised fixtures or tooling. Qualifications You Must Have -
- Typically requires a Bachelor's in science, Technology,
Engineering, or Mathematics (STEM) and a minimum of 5 years of
prior relevant experience, or an Advance Degree in a related field
and a minimum of 3 years' experience.
- 1+ years of Computer-Aided Design (CAD) to generate/update
drawings. (i.e. AutoCAD, Pro/E) -
- 1+ years Systems installation, integration, and test
experience.
- The ability to obtain and maintain a U.S. government issued
security clearance is required. U.S. citizenship is required,
asonly U.S. citizens are eligible for a security clearance
Qualifications We Prefer
- Excellent written and oral communication skills.
- Be able to read and understand schematic drawings for complex
hardware designs.
- Computer Skills (Microsoft Suite, CMM, Dimensional
Imaging)
- Geometric Dimensions and Tolerances (GD&T) interpretation
capabilities.
